How will the songs be scored?

I will force myself to rank the songs each round, with the winning song getting 5 points, two songs getting 4 points, three songs getting 3 points, two songs getting 2 points and the worst song getting 1 point. That doesn't mean that it's a bad song, only the song that I enjoyed the least out of the songs sent.

How can songs be sent?

I would prefer Spotify or YouTube submissions - no Grooveshark, they don't work in Germany anymore. If you don't find your song on one of these two, then I'll PM you my e-mail address, but I'd prefer to run it over PMs, because that's simpler to keep track of.

What can't be sent?

Any artist that has more than 10 plays on my Last.FM (https://www.lastfm.de/user/TuncleOm) is out. If there are artists that have less then ten plays, feel free to send something, PROVIDED I HAVE NOT YET HEARD THE SONG YOU ARE SENDING. In the rare case that I am familiar with a song that you send which is not listed on Last.FM, I'll get back at you.

What the hell does the title mean?

The title refers to what shall make this roulette special and set it apart from others, because I won't be deciding the themes, you will!

Now how does that work?

Well, it's actually pretty simple. I have a list of 15 themes that are relatively loose and should allow you all to send songs, even with regards to your differing musical tastes. These have been compiled into a list with each theme being assigned a number randomly.

Along with your submissions for every round, you will also PM me a number between 1-9. The number of the round winner decides the theme of the next round, after which I will take out the theme already used and re-scramble the random numbers.


I think that's the basics. I won't set a deadline because I know that many of you are on holidays atm and I know how much real life can get in the way, but try to send songs in a timely manner. I'll try to rank them as quickly as possible, but I can't guarantee no delays on my part either.
